RMS Science Olympiad 2021-2022
If your student is interested, please mark your calendar for Tuesday, October 05, 2021 at 8pm. We will hold an informational meeting via Zoom, during which we will present an overview of the middle school Science Olympiad program and key dates in our competition season, as well as the process and requirements for joining the team.
The meeting link will be emailed a few days in advance so please email Head Coach Dr. Jayme Aschemeyer-LaValley at jayme.a.aschemeyer@gmail.com if you are interested in attending.
Between now and the October 5th info session, please have your student review the 23 events in this year's Science Olympiad competition, found here: https://www.soinc.org/events/2022-division-b-events
Romeo Ski and Snowboard Club is back!
We run our trips on Thursday evenings, 3:30-8pm, December, January and February. An informational meeting will be held on Nov 4th at 3:20, location RMS.
If you plan to buy new equipment, start looking now--stocks are already running low at local area shops. Pine Knob holds a Ski Swap Oct 30-31st. You can get great equipment at that sale. Of course, renting equipment is always an option as well.
If your child or children are interested in joining the club, please email: danielle.roeser@romeok12.org. You will get on the mailing list for this year.
Counseling Corner
Mental Health Summit - Seven 8th grade students from our Leadership Class have volunteered to participate in a statewide conversation about mental health and its impact on our youth. This will take place virtually at RMS on October 4th and 5th. We are very excited to be part of this initial Mental Health Summit and hope that it is the beginning of many more conversations and changes in our perceptions of Mental Health.
Too Good For Drugs - Representatives from Macomb Family Services will be working with our students to provide education around substance abuse and building personal voices to make good decisions when faced with challenging situations. They will begin meeting with our 6th grade students in the Healthy Living Classes soon.
OK2Say -A representative from the State Police Department will be hosting a virtual assembly for our 6th and 7th grade students to address the need for cyber safety and reporting concerns to make sure that all of our students feel safe and secure at school. This will take place in November.
Turning Point - Representatives from Turning Point, an organization that promotes healthy relationships and an end to Domestic Violence, will be speaking to our 8th grade students in December about knowing boundaries and developing healthy relationships.
FAN (Families Against Narcotics) - David Clayton will be speaking to our 8th Grade students about the importance of positive choices as they are faced with challenging situations throughout life. He will share his own personal journey and encourage others to create a world they can be proud to live in.
Kenny Spears (Positive You) - will be working with groups of students throughout the year to develop a sense of community and shared strength.
In addition to all of these exciting events, we will also be offering opportunities for individual counseling through Macomb Family Services Adolescent Outreach Program and the MI-Best program through the MISD. Macomb Family Services will also be running a Building Personal Power Group with our students. More information will be available soon about these opportunities.
